Objective:To discuss the protective effect and mechanism of dexmedetomidine onremote lung injury induced by renal ischemia-reperfusion though rat model.Methods:Adult male rats, about250-300g, were randomized to four groups:control groups (S);renal ischemia-reperfusion(R);injection of dexmedetomidinebefore ischemia(pre-Dex) and after reperfusion(post-Dex). Rats in Group S haddissection but with no occlusion of the renal vessel. Group R was induced bynephrectomy on the left side kidney and ischemia for45minutes on the right. Rats inGroup pre-Dex were injected dexmedetomidine1μg/kg more than10min beforeischemia on the Left kidney, then changed to0.5μg/kg until ischemia occurred. Rats inGroup post-Dex were injected dexmedetomidine immediately after reperfusion occurred.At the end of6hrs reperfusion collected the blood and BALF in each group to compareCr, IL-1β and TNF-α, Pulmonary wet/dry ratio and histopathological evaluation.Results:Copared with group S,Group R,pre-Dex and post-Dex,Content of Crin blood was increased (P<0.05), decreased in Group pre-Dex and post-Dex(P<0.05),when compared respectively with that in Group S.Copared with group S,Group R,pre-Dex and post-Dex,Content of IL-1andTNF-α in BALF was increased in Group R (P<0.05), decreased in Group pre-Dex andpost-Dex(P<0.05),when compared respectively with that in Group SCopared with group S,Group R,pre-Dex and post-Dex,The lung wet/dry ratiowas increased in (P<0.05), decreased in Group pre-Dex(P<0.05) andpost-Dex(P<0.05),when compared respectively with that in Group S.Compared with Group S, Group R featured with alveolar epithelial cell hyperplasia,increased interstitial cellularity, alveolar space narrow even disappearance,angiotelectasis in alveolar wall, and inflammatory cells infiltration. Group pre-Dex andGroup post-Dex were featured with obvious mild lung injury. Copared with group S,Group R,pre-Dex and post-Dex,Content of IL-1, TNf-αin blood was increased (P<0.05), decreased in Group pre-Dex and post-Dex(P<0.05),when compared respectively with that in Group S.Conclusion:1.Renal ischemia-reperfusion can induce remote lung injury2.Dexmedetomidine can attenuate lung injury induced by renal ischemia–reperfusion, which is regarded with its suppression of the release and over-expressionof cell factors.
